Transaction 5b8687df481b14d5d8a0718da9818c52c5c24b0e22d6c45a71cd96b715a6c9bd
1 Input
1 Output
-
5b8687df481b14d5d8a0718da9818c52c5c24b0e22d6c45a71cd96b715a6c9bd:0
- value
- 2922334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d68acddd43b6defbe65dd1faab2dbd2099114df8 OP_EQUAL
- address
- 3MFQosqq6926hYkFEqTLhmcPXBN8oPhbbd